“I would never get personal with a woman,” Shaquille O’Neal responds to Oscar winning star Mo’Nique for taking dig at his ‘woman-less’ life
Shaq had earlier discussed his hesitation to share his innermost feelings with women.
Shaquille O’Neal and Comedian Mo’Nique (Right) (via Open Source/X)
Shaquille O’Neal made a surprising disclosure following criticism from Mo’Nique about his previous comments where he said that he refrains from confiding in women. He promptly addressed the backlash regarding his statement about not sharing his feelings with women while in a relationship. In doing so, the TNT analyst affirmed his current romantic involvement, acknowledging the remarks made by Mo’Nique on the Club Shay Shay podcast.
In a previous episode of The Big Podcast, Shaq discussed his hesitation to share his innermost feelings with women, suggesting a reluctance to be emotionally vulnerable. He conveyed a firm stance against the idea, indicating that he believes opening up to women could potentially result in negative consequences, such as having those vulnerabilities used against him in future conflicts.
His statement ignited passionate discussions across various platforms before Shannon Sharpe raised the topic with Mo’Nique during an episode of Club Shay Shay, prompting her to share her thoughts on the matter. She said:
How do you take advice from a man who has no woman? If you have that person in your life and you say, ‘Listen, I’m dealing, I’m going through’. Who else do you talk to at night time in your pillow talk?
Shaquille O’Neal took notice of the strong viewpoint when co-host Adam Lefkoe mentioned it on a recent episode of the Big Podcast. The four-time NBA Champion then openly addressed the comedian’s remarks in the latest installment of his show. He stated:
We can have respectful disagreements without getting personal and I would never get peronal with Miss Mo'Nique. I'll never get personal wih a woman.
Meanwhile, amidst the discussions, the Lakers legend clarified that he is not without romantic companionship. However, the interpersonal dynamics of the 7ft 1″ legend intrigued viewers as speculation about his relationships began.
Shaquille O’Neal out-earned the Superman actor at his own premiere after the 2006 Heat title win.
Shaquille O’Neal, one of the most marketable athletes globally, attracted the attention of every brand, eager to associate with the NBA superstar, including movie studios. Allegedly, they were prepared to offer him more money to attend the premiere than they paid their lead actor.
During a conversation with NFL Center Jason Kelce on the latest episode of the ‘Big Podcast with Shaq’, Shaquille O’Neal shared a similar incident that occurred after he secured his fourth NBA championship in 2006. He said,
When I won in Miami, I got a $2 million cheque the next day. They called me and said, ‘Hey, we want you to go to the Superman premiere. So I told [my people], ‘I don’t want to go to the Superman premiere.’ They said, ‘$2 million.’ They got me on a f**king plane, I’m in f**king LA on the red carpet.
O’Neal accompanied by his then-wife Shaunie, he earned a $2 million payday for his presence. Allegedly, this amount surpassed the fee paid to actor Brandon Routh for portraying Superman in the movie. Routh reportedly received $1 million for his role, half of what O’Neal received just to attend. This illustrated the Hall of Famer’s immense popularity and high demand during his prime.
